An axial (or drive) bearing load is when pressure is parallel to the axis of the shaft. A radial bearing lots is when force is vertical to the shaft.


Below is a fast recommendation for the sort of bearing lots and the ideal round bearing for the task: Radial (vertical to the shaft) and light loads: Pick radial sphere bearings (additionally understood as deep groove round bearings). Radial bearings are a few of one of the most typical kinds of bearings on the market.


Roller bearings are designed with cylindrical rollers that can disperse tons over a bigger surface area than sphere bearings. Below is a fast reference for the kind of birthing tons and the finest roller bearing for the job: Radial (perpendicular to the shaft) tons: Select standard cylindrical roller bearings Axial (propelled) (parallel to the shaft) lots: Select round thrust bearings Integrated, both radial and axial, lots: Choose a taper roller bearing The rotational speed of your application is the following variable to look at when choosing a bearing.


They do far better at greater speeds and provide a greater rate range than roller bearings. One reason is that the get in touch with in between the rolling component and the raceways in a ball bearing is a point rather of a line of call, like in roller bearings. Due to the fact that rolling elements press into the raceway as they surrender the surface, there is a lot less surface deformation happening in the point tons from round bearings.

Centrifugal force is defined as a force that pushes outside on a body moving around a center and occurs from the body's inertia. Centrifugal pressure is the primary restricting aspect to birthing speed since it becomes radial and axial tons on a bearing. manufacturer near me - https://profile.hatena.ne.jp/volutionbearings/. Given that roller bearings have more mass than a ball bearing, the roller bearing will create a higher centrifugal force than a sphere bearing of the exact same size


If this occurs, a straightforward and usual solution is to switch the ball bearing material from steel to ceramic. This keeps the bearing dimension the very same yet supplies about a 25% greater speed rating. Because ceramic material is lighter bearings than steel, ceramic rounds produce much less centrifugal pressure for any type of provided speed.


One factor is that the rounds are smaller sized and smaller spheres weigh less and produce less centrifugal pressure when turning. Angular call bearings likewise have a built-in preload on the bearings which works with centrifugal forces to effectively roll the rounds in the bearing. If you are making a high-speed application, after that you'll want a high-precision bearing, usually within the ABEC 7 accuracy class.

When the bearing is being made use of at high speeds, the spheres rapidly roll over the bearing raceway with much less integrity which can lead to a bearing failure. High accuracy bearings. manufacturer watkinsville ga are manufactured with stringent standards and have extremely little deviation from the specs when generated. High precision bearings are trusted for applications that go fast due to the fact that they ensure great round and raceway communication.


Some applications, like cutting device pins, will just allow a little inconsistency to occur on its rotating elements. If you are crafting an application similar to this, after that pick a high precision bearing because it will create smaller system runouts because of the limited resistances the bearing was produced to. Birthing strength is the resistance to the pressure that creates the shaft to differ its axis and plays a key duty in reducing shaft runout.

Birthing strength is generally classified by: Axial strength Radial strength The greater the bearing rigidness, the more force needed to move the shaft when in operation. Let's take a look at exactly how this collaborates with accuracy angular get in touch with bearings


When the angular call bearings are mounted, the countered is gotten rid of which creates the rounds to push right into the raceway without any type of outdoors application force. This is called preloading and the process enhances bearing rigidity also prior to the bearing sees any kind of application pressures. Understanding your bearing lubrication requirements is very important for selecting the best bearings and needs to be considered early in an application design.

Lubrication develops a movie of oil between the rolling element and the bearing raceway that aids protect against rubbing and overheating. One of the most common kind of lubrication is oil, which consists of an oil with a thickening representative. The thickening representative keeps the oil in position, so it will not leave the bearing.


This is called the application or bearing n * dm value. Before you select a grease, you require to discover your applications ndm worth.


Compare your ndm worth to the grease's max rate value, situated on the datasheet. If your n * dm value is greater than the grease max rate value on the datasheet, after that the grease will not be able to supply adequate lubrication and early failure will certainly occur. An additional lubrication option for high-speed applications are oil haze systems which mix oil with pressed air and then infuse it right into the bearing raceway at metered intervals.
